Question

Is it possible to block access to phpMyAdmin page or the xampp Settings page for other computers over the LAN network? But in the same way it should be accessible for localhost or 127.0.0.1, I tried to set in the httpd.conf page as

Listen 127.0.0.1:80

But when I did so I was not able to access the site with the address http://myhostname/website from my computer or from any other computer from the network.

I would like to block the xampp settings page for other computers but they should be able to access the website.

Solution

To disable access from your network, Open httpd-xampp.conf located in xampp-folder\apache\conf\extra\httpd-xampp.conf

Change this:

<LocationMatch "^/(?i:(?:xampp|security|licenses|phpmyadmin|webalizer|server-status|server-info))">
Order deny,allow
Deny from all
Allow from ::1 127.0.0.0/8 \
fc00::/7 10.0.0.0/8 172.16.0.0/12 192.168.0.0/16 \
fe80::/10 169.254.0.0/16

ErrorDocument 403 /error/XAMPP_FORBIDDEN.html.var
</LocationMatch>

To this:

<LocationMatch "^/(?i:(?:xampp|security|licenses|phpmyadmin|webalizer|server-status|server-info))">
Order deny,allow
Deny from all
Allow from ::1 127.0.0.0/8 \
fc00::/7 10.0.0.0/8 172.16.0.0/12 \
fe80::/10 169.254.0.0/16

ErrorDocument 403 /error/XAMPP_FORBIDDEN.html.var
</LocationMatch>

Don't forget to restart Apache. Now http://localhost/phpmyadmin will result 403 Forbidden error.

You need only to change your httpd conf file.

Comment the value Require all granted by adding a # (#Require all granted), and add Require local for the informations <Directory "C:/xampp/htdocs">

Find:

<LocationMatch "^/(?i:(?:xampp|security|licenses|phpmyadmin|webalizer|server-status|server-info))">
    

Add:

Require local

Make these paths accessible only from the host.
